Murder Prevention

Murder Prevention (2004)

EndedScripted showDrama, Crime

Murder Prevention is a highly charged crime drama from World Productions (No Angels, This Life, The Cops) inspired by the real-life Homicide Prevention Unit within the Metropolitan Police.
